Abstract
We address the problem of reconstructing digital images with finitely many grey levels
from the knowledge of their X-rays in a given finite set of lattice directions. The main result of
the paper provides sets of 2p (p>2) lattice directions which uniquely determine images with p
grey levels, contained in a finite lattice grid. This extends previous uniqueness results for binary
images.
